Congo to Question Rwanda Genocide Suspect Ntaganzwa

One of the most-wanted suspects in the 1994 Rwandan genocide will soon be transferred to the Congolese capital for questioning, the Congolese army spokesman said Friday. Ladislas Ntaganzwa's arrest in eastern Congo comes more than two decades after the genocide in which more than 800,000 ethnic Tutsis and moderate Hutus were slaughtered by extremist Hutus.
